My wife and I have been wanting to check out the Hub for a while as we heard it was great. This summer has been brutal so we wanted to wait until it cools down a bit until we went there. We tried it and it was pretty cool, if not pricey, for lunch time. All the entrees are about 15-20 per item. There are a TON of food choices to choose from: Italian, Burgers, Seafood, BBQ, Taco s, and a few other items. There is also a lot of beer and other alcohol drinks to choose from. One negative was lack of help and lack of an overall menu. Had to go to each station and with a kiddo that wasn t easy. Asked a few staff and told to just walk around to figure menu out. I got a Pulled Pork, and my wife and her mom split the BBQ sliders. For a side we got homemade Pork Rines which were delicious! My daughter got a burger and fries, she was not a fan of the potatoes bun and didnt really each much of the burger (gotta love picky kiddos). I thought it was delicious overall and enjoyed it, only thing that could have been better was a side of BBQ sauce for dipping. The setup is cool as it is all open space and it surrounds a stage. I heard that when it gets cooler that they do movies, music, and other things for kiddos. I found everything to be very enjoyable. My daughter loved the setup and playing on the bean bags. Overall really cool and will come again.

We explored a new small concert venue last night. We really liked this. Its small maybe 500 people max capacity but there is nowhere here that you do not have a great view of the stage. Bring your own folding chair or sit on the artificial turf or on one of the concrete tier viewing platforms. We actually watched the show: (Texas Flood a fantastic Stevie Ray Vaughn Tribute band from the outside porch of The ChopShop. Food and drinks where great here and both the other Patrons and the wait staff where super friendly. We had a really great time and will definitely be back here again.. The food is delicious and I house Craftmade everything. I had the Buick Burger Party Melt and fries all delicious and perfectly made. Meat patty was hand made in House wad either Prime or Waygu from the amazing flavor. My Wife had their Classic burger with pepper jack cheese she said it was yum as well. Prices are very reasonable considering the high quality. Drinks where Ice cold and served in Frozen glasses. Our Beer glasses where never in danger of running empty under the attentive wait staffs watchful eyes. I also tried a couple of their Moscow Mules, also delicious with a good punch and where perfectly made. We will definitely be coming back soon to sample more of the menu and watch another free Live music event. Thanks for a great evening of drinks, food and entertainment.
